A sexual problem or condition, or sexual dysfunction, refers to a problem that could arise at any phase of the sexual response cycle preventing the individual or couple from experiencing satisfaction and pleasure from the sexual intercourse. The sexual response cycle in total has four phases; they are excitement, plateau, orgasm, and resolution.


A research suggests that sexual dysfunction is common i.e. 31% of men and 43% of women report some level of difficulty, but it’s also true that it’s a topic that most people are hesitant to discuss. Fortunately, as most of the cases of sexual dysfunction are treatable, so it is important as well as beneficial to share your concerns and dreads with your doctor and partner.


Both men and women encounter sexual problems at some point in their life. Sexual problems can occur in adults of all ages. In the geriatric population, sexual problems are often side effects of various other health issues associated with aging. Though there are number of other contributing factors leading to sexual problems. The hectic life style is somehow promoting these causes a lot.


Most common sexual problems experienced by a man are ejaculation disorders, erectile dysfunction, and inhibited sexual desire.

According to World Health Organization (WHO) definition of sexual health i.e. "A state of physical, emotional, mental and social well-being related to sexuality; not merely the absence of disease, dysfunction or infirmity. Sexual health requires a positive and respectful approach to sexuality and sexual relationships, as well as the possibility of having pleasurable and safe sexual experiences, free of coercion, discrimination and violence. For sexual health to be attained and maintained, the sexual rights of all persons must be protected, respected and fulfilled".
